Cornish Flat is a small, friendly community. It is located in the town of Cornish. This quiet area is found in Sullivan County, New Hampshire, in the United States. It is called an unincorporated community. This means it is a group of homes and businesses that are part of a larger town, not a separate town itself.

Exploring Cornish Flat
Where is Cornish Flat Located?
The village of Cornish Flat is in the northeastern part of Cornish. It sits at the southern end of a valley. This valley is bordered by Cornish Stage Road to the west. To the east, you'll find New Hampshire Route 120. The northern part of this valley reaches into the town of Plainfield.
The Blow-me-down Brook starts in a swampy area at the valley's north end. Several smaller brooks flow into it from the surrounding hills. Route 120 connects Cornish Flat to Claremont in the south. It also links to Meriden and Lebanon to the north.
Village Green and Memorials
The center of Cornish Flat has a village green. Here, you can see a life-size statue of a Union soldier. It stands on a granite base. This base has the names of local soldiers who died in the American Civil War.
Nearby, there is a metal memorial for World War I. There are also granite markers for World War II, the Korean War, and the Vietnam War. Every Memorial Day, a special event and parade start here. The local Boy Scout troop often leads the parade.
An old meeting house stands on the green. It has a tall spire and a clock that usually works well. The bell in the clock tolls every hour. The meeting house windows have been updated. These changes make the building more useful and save energy.
Local Businesses and Services
Cornish Flat has a few local businesses. Dingee Machine is one of them. This company works on and repairs fire trucks and their equipment. It is located next to the #2 Cornish Fire Station on Route 120.
You can also find the Cornish General Store in the village. The Cornish Flat post office is here too. There are also family-owned farms in the area. One is a dairy farm that raises GMC cows. Another is an Angus beef farm. This farm also grows a lot of corn to feed its animals.
The village has its own special ZIP code, which is 03746. This ZIP code is different from the rest of the town of Cornish.
